About Bratin Ghosh

Bratin Ghosh is a scholar working on Aerospace Engineering, Ceramics and Composites, Electrical and Electronic Engineering, Electronic, Optical and Magnetic Materials and Atomic and Molecular Physics, and Optics, having authored 67 papers that have together received 510 indexed citations. Recurring topics across this work include Antenna Design and Analysis (43 papers), Advanced Antenna and Metasurface Technologies (42 papers), Microwave Engineering and Waveguides (28 papers), Electromagnetic Scattering and Analysis (9 papers), Thin-Film Transistor Technologies (9 papers), Metamaterials and Metasurfaces Applications (8 papers), Glass properties and applications (6 papers) and Antenna Design and Optimization (6 papers). The work is most often cited by research in Aerospace Engineering (347 citations), Electrical and Electronic Engineering (380 citations), Bioengineering (32 citations), Electronic, Optical and Magnetic Materials (57 citations) and Ceramics and Composites (16 citations). Bratin Ghosh has collaborated with scholars based in India, United States and Canada. Frequent co-authors include Debasis Mitra, Bal K. Agrawal, S. Haque, H. S. Maiti, A. Sen, Sudeshna Das Chakraborty, Sekhar Ranjan Bhadra Chaudhuri, Susmita Ghosh, Abhishek Sarkhel and Kamal Sarabandi. Their work appears in journals such as IEEE Transactions on Antennas and Propagation, IET Microwaves Antennas & Propagation, Physical review. B, Condensed matter, IEEE Antennas and Wireless Propagation Letters and Microwave and Optical Technology Letters.
